What were the average and median salaries for a Director Regional Planning And Growth Management listed in the 2024 Ontario Government Sunshine List?
The 2024 Ontario Sunshine List shows that the average and median salaries for a Director Regional Planning And Growth Management are $194,832.75 and $195,390.46, respectively.
What is the highest salary for a Director Regional Planning And Growth Management in a public organization in Ontario?
In 2024, Tara Buonpensiero, holding the position of Director Regional Planning And Growth Management at the Regional Municipality of Peel received the highest salary of $240,740.27 among similar positions in Ontario public organizations.
What are the top 5 public organizations in Ontario that offer the highest salaries for Director Regional Planning And Growth Management?
In the year 2024, the highest-paying organizations for Director Regional Planning And Growth Management and similar positions in the Ontario were as follows: Regional Municipality of Peel with an average pay of $240,740.27; Toronto Metropolitan University with an average pay of $195,390.46; Queen’s University with an average pay of $171,755.72; and Metrolinx with an average pay of $171,445.50.
A total of 4 organizations had employees who held comparable positions as mentioned in the Ontario Sunshine list.
What are the top 3 public sectors in Ontario that offer the highest salaries for Director Regional Planning And Growth Management?
In the year 2024, the highest-paying sector or industries for Director Regional Planning And Growth Management and similar positions in the Ontario were as follows: Municipalities and Services with an average pay of $240,740.27; Universities with an average pay of $183,573.09; and Crown Agencies with an average pay of $171,445.50.
There were 3 sectors where employees held similar positions, as indicated in the Ontario Sunshine list.
What is the representation of gender diversity for Director Regional Planning And Growth Management in Ontario?
The 2024 Ontario Sunshine List indicates that the representation of gender diversity in Director Regional Planning And Growth Management is 75.00% male and 25.00% female, respectively.
